I'm trying to use DatabaseMetaData.getTables() to get a list of tables contained in a derby database. I run the statement like this (I made sure tables are present by browsing using the eclipse Data Source explorer first):

ResultSet resultSet = metaData.getTables(null, null, "%", null);

But resultSet is empty.  I also tried it like this:

ResultSet resultSet = metaData.getTables(null, null, "EXISTING_TABLE_NAME", null);

Still no love. Anyone have any ideas on what I could be doing better? Thanks,
